One of the primary benefits of using these infrared heating elements is their ability to deliver rapid heating. Unlike traditional heating methods that rely on convection or conduction, infrared heating directly warms the objects in its path. This characteristic not only reduces the time required to reach desired temperatures but also enhances overall productivity in industrial settings.
Moreover, the energy efficiency of infrared carbon fiber heating elements is noteworthy. With a power rating of 6000W, these elements convert a substantial portion of electrical energy into heat, minimizing energy wastage. This efficiency translates into lower operational costs, which is a critical consideration for industries aiming to optimize their energy consumption. Additionally, the use of infrared technology allows for targeted heating, meaning that only the necessary areas are heated, further contributing to energy savings. This targeted approach is particularly beneficial in processes such as drying, curing, and preheating, where precise temperature control is essential.

Another significant advantage of these heating elements is their durability and longevity. Constructed from high-quality carbon fiber, they are designed to withstand the rigors of industrial environments. This resilience not only extends the lifespan of the heating elements but also reduces the frequency of replacements, leading to lower maintenance costs over time. Furthermore, the robust nature of carbon fiber allows these heating elements to operate effectively in various conditions, including high humidity and exposure to chemicals, making them versatile for different industrial applications.
In addition to their durability, the safety features of 1160mm 380V 6000W infrared carbon fiber heating elements cannot be overlooked. These elements operate at lower surface temperatures compared to traditional heating methods, which significantly reduces the risk of burns and fire hazards. This safety aspect is particularly important in industrial settings where personnel safety is paramount. The reduced risk of overheating also contributes to a more stable working environment, allowing operators to focus on their tasks without the constant concern of potential accidents.
